A major housing association in London is seeking a Senior Procurement Manager to lead and transform the procurement function. This role involves managing significant procurement initiatives aligned with the corporate strategy and ensuring compliance with the latest procurement legislation.
Candidates must be MCIPS qualified with extensive experience in public sector procurement and the ability to drive excellence in service delivery. The position offers competitive compensation and opportunities for professional development.

How to prepare for a job interview at Notting Hill Genesis
✨Know Your Procurement Legislation
Make sure you brush up on the latest procurement legislation relevant to the public sector. Being able to discuss how these laws impact procurement strategies will show that you're not just knowledgeable but also proactive in staying updated.
✨Demonstrate Strategic Thinking
Prepare examples of how you've successfully aligned procurement initiatives with corporate strategy in your previous roles. This will help you illustrate your ability to think strategically and drive excellence in service delivery.
✨Showcase Your MCIPS Qualification
Your MCIPS qualification is a key asset, so be ready to discuss how it has equipped you with the skills necessary for this role. Highlight specific instances where your training has directly influenced your procurement decisions.
✨Prepare for Behavioural Questions
Expect questions that assess your leadership style and how you handle challenges in procurement. Use the STAR method (Situation, Task, Action, Result) to structure your answers and provide clear, concise examples of your past experiences.
